megkerültek
Megkerültek is a Hungarian verb that translates to "they were circumvented," "they were bypassed," or "they were avoided" in English. It is the past tense plural form of the verb megkerül. The verb itself implies an action of going around something, rather than confronting it directly or dealing with it head-on. This can apply to physical obstacles, metaphorical challenges, or even rules and regulations.
